要使用PHP操作MySQL数据库,您需要遵循以下步骤:
使用MySQLi扩展:
$servername="localhost";$username="your_username";$password="your_password";$dbname="your_database";//创建连接$conn=newmysqli($servername,$username,$password,$dbname);//检查连接if($conn->connect_error){die("连接失败:".$conn->connect_error);}使用PDO扩展:
$servername="localhost";$username="your_username";$password="your_password";$dbname="your_database";try{$conn=newPDO("mysql:host=$servername;dbname=$dbname",$username,$password);//设置PDO错误模式为异常$conn->setAttribute(PDO::ATTR_ERRMODE,PDO::ERRMODE_EXCEPTION);}catch(PDOException$e){echo"连接失败:".$e->getMessage();}执行SQL查询连接到数据库后,您可以执行SQL查询以检索、插入、更新或删除数据。以下是执行这些操作的示例代码:插入数据:
$sql="SELECT*FROMyour_table";$result=$conn->query($sql);if($result->num_rows>0){//输出每行数据while($row=$result->fetch_assoc()){echo"id:".$row["id"]."-Name:".$row["column1"]."-Value:".$row["column2"]."
";}}else{echo"0结果";}更新数据:
$sql="DELETEFROMyour_tableWHEREid=1";if($conn->query($sql)===TRUE){echo"删除成功";}else{echo"Error:".$sql."
".$conn->error;}关闭连接完成所有数据库操作后,确保关闭与MySQL服务器的连接。使用MySQLi扩展关闭连接:
$conn->close();使用PDO扩展关闭连接:
$conn=null;这就是使用PHP操作MySQL数据库的基本方法。请根据您的具体需求调整代码。